Your Smartcard is Your Responsibility
Please look after it.
A lost card will cost you £10 to replace and could end up costing more...
If someone else uses it to take out books it could cost YOU £50 per item...
This means:
- 2 books borrowed and not returned will cost £100 to be replaced
- 3 books borrowed and not returned will cost £150 to be replaced
- 5 books borrowed and not returned will cost £250 to be replaced
- If it has photocopying credits on it, someone else could use them ...
Please look after your card at all times - if you do lose it report it at once to a member of Library staff who will cancel the card to stop it from being misused.
